My 6yr old loves painting her nails but with my polish because the one it brings is too lite which is great on her nails (My Daughter). The glitter can be messy so be prepared.
The durability I put 3 stars because it's hard to get the hair paint off of her hair some always stays. Another thing when washing the color off the hair you have to wait till the next day till it get's dry because it says you can't use a blower on the hair. Other than that my daughter uses her often and enjoys being the makeup artist. I would recommend this toy.

Experiment with Makeup, Try It on Yourself
This Bratz doll is in a permanent seated position with immobile, hard plastic legs and feet. The arms and head are posable. Because the objective is for girls to have fun with the application of makeup and to experiment with hairstyles and highlights, the doll's hair is very long, thick, and voluminous. The face is a semi-rigid plastic that doesn't absorb pigment and is easy to clean. The doll's overall design is sturdy.

The makeup--which includes a light pink nail polish, two small hair highlighter tubes for the hair in gold and purple, two small pots of glitter for the face and body, a silver tube of hair glitter tube, and a lip gloss--is all as sparkly and shimmering as one would expect. The glitter and lip gloss are safe for use on human skin and wash off easily with soap and water.

The Glitter Shimmers on her Dark Hair and Skin
The purple and silver glitter are a standout against the doll's olive complexion and dark hair. The hair glitter in particular is easy to use because it's painted on like nail polish and combed through the strands. The highlighter tubes, in mauve and gold, are less dramatic unless the color is saturated in one place in thick strands. The body glitter is silver and pinkish-purple and shows up well. The colors may be mixed and matched--the silver on the cheeks and eyelids, the mauve as an eye or lip liner, and the colors mixed for even greater possible combinations.

The size of the two highlighter tubes is a bit small given the amount of the doll's hair; depending on the amount of product used, it should last through two or three applications. In addition, there is just one applicator wand for three pots of glitter; an extra wand or two might come in handy.
